SNCF TER | Operated by SNCF Voyageurs 1187

About
SNCF TER (Transport Express Régional) is the regional train service operated by France's national railway company, SNCF. It provides low-cost travel within France's regions, connecting towns and areas not served by high-speed trains. Each French region independently manages its own TER network, offering various ticket types, including discount cards and special fares. TER trains are used by over 800,000 passengers daily and are a popular choice for both commuters and tourists exploring France's diverse landscapes.

SNCF | TGV INOUI

About
SNCF's TGV INOUI is a premium high-speed train service operating across France and to other European cities. Launched in 2017, it aims to provide an enhanced travel experience with greater comfort, connectivity, and services compared to traditional TGV services. TGV INOUI trains offer features like adjustable seats, electrical outlets, fold-down tables, and dedicated luggage spaces. Passengers can enjoy onboard Wi-Fi and access to the TGV INOUI portal for entertainment and journey information. The service also includes a "Bistro TGV INOUI" for dining, with options for online ordering. SNCF is also introducing a new generation of TGV INOUI trains from 2026, which will be more modular, energy-efficient, and 97% recyclable.

In Le Havre, you can stroll along the scenic Le Havre Beach, enjoy the vibrant atmosphere at Les Halles Centrales market, and visit the historic Maison de l'Armateur. Take a guided tour of the Port of Le Havre and experience local culture at the Docks Vauban. Discover Le Havre's Modernist Architecture, a UNESCO World Heritage site, explore the MuMa for Impressionist art, relax at the Jardins Suspendus, admire the unique Saint Joseph's Church, and visit the contemporary Les Bains des Docks aquatic center.
To fully explore Le Havre, including its UNESCO-listed architecture, museums, and the nearby coastal attractions, spending 2 to 3 days would be sufficient.

France uses the euro (EUR) as its currency. Travelers generally find it convenient to use cards for most transactions, especially in cities and larger establishments, but carrying some cash is advisable for small vendors, markets, and rural areas where card acceptance may be limited.
In Le Havre, travelers should be cautious of pickpocketing, especially in crowded areas like the port, train station, and popular tourist spots. It is advisable to stay vigilant in busy places and avoid displaying valuables openly. Scams involving overpriced taxi rides or unofficial guides can occur, so using licensed services is recommended. Overall, maintaining standard urban safety awareness helps ensure a secure visit.
